Puerto Williams, the southmost point of South America in Chili, has opened a square named “Armenia", News Armenia reports.
A special cross (khachkar) brought from Armenia was set up on the square. It was a gift of Eduardo Ernekyan, an Argentinean businessman of Armenian origin.
Vladimir Karmirshalyan, Armenian Ambassador to Argentina, Eduardo Rodriguez Guarachi, Armenian Consul to Chili, and Chilean MPs and media were at the opening.
